Functions of it are to facilitate soc. interaction, soc. acceptance, self-enhancement. Self-handicapping is act of putting up barriers to our own success. Explains away failure, look better to others, protect self-esteem! Behavioral self-handicapping is drinking the night before, doing something we know is bad for us in long run. Verbal self-handicapping is my knee is hurting right before a game, saying something out loud to give ourselves an out/excuse if we fail. Women are less accepting of bsh, judge them as lazy/unmotivated. Reliance on internal or external cues to guide b. High sm: skilled soc. actors, more likely to change b based on situation. Low sm: less attentive to soc. cues, more consistent b across situations.
